MENS SCRATCH DOUBLES TOURNAMENT
Bowlerama - New Castle, DE
ENTRY FEE: $300 /TEAM
Format: Pay Ratio 1:5
Saturday:
Check-in at 8:30 – Bowl at 10:00
Bowl two (2) 5-game blocks of qualifying
Field will be cut in half and return on Sunday
Sunday
Check-in at 9:00 – Bowl at 10:00
Bowl five (5) games of qualifying
Field cut to top 12 teams (cash cut)
Final 12 teams bowl 5 games of Baker style match play
Total pinfall wins

Also Optional Singles - $50 1st 10 Qualifying games - Total Pinfall

Discount Hotel: Clarion Hotel, New Castle, DE $86/night "Clash of the Titans"

No exempt pros and No two regional pros can bowl this tournament.


Please contact Yvette Ford @ 410-698-5545 ( Tournament Director)

I think you really know what he is saying.  Pattern definitely does make a difference.  Whether you need to give it out is your choice as a tournament director which is another matter.  My personal feeling about announcing the pattern is to do so makes things fair for all.  Don't give it out and there will always be some who find out what it is and may repeat may have an advantage.

MSB and myself both know how important patterns are to ANY tournament. The PBA has set an awful precedent for the industry by announcing patterns. I disagree with announcing the pattern before hand but then again, I''m old fashioned! ... But I also have relented and started announcing patterns as well.

Regardless of what is put down, bowlers chop it up and it will break down differently. I am sure that whatever Yvette or Bowlerama decide to put down, it will be fair and playable.
